How Is ECN Capital Expanding Its Reach?
The growth strategy of ECN Capital, a financial services provider, focuses on expanding its presence within its specialized finance segments. These segments include Manufactured Housing Finance, handled through Triad Financial Services, and Recreational Vehicle and Marine Finance. This strategic direction is crucial for understanding the future prospects of the company.
A key aspect of ECN Capital's expansion involves building and strengthening partnerships for institutional funding. This includes agreements like the forward flow purchase agreements with JPMorgan Investment Management and NY Life Insurance Company. These partnerships are designed to enhance the company's funding capacity across all its loan products, supporting its business development goals.
To further bolster its financial activities, ECN Capital recently issued $58 million in convertible debentures, indicating a proactive approach to securing capital for growth. This financial maneuver is a part of the broader strategy to support the company's expansion initiatives and capitalize on market opportunities.
In the Manufactured Housing segment, ECN Capital anticipates significant growth. Projections for 2025 indicate originations between $1.7 billion and $1.9 billion, representing a year-over-year increase of 37% at the midpoint. This growth is supported by the successful performance of the Champion Financing joint venture.
The RV and Marine segment is also set for substantial expansion. The company forecasts originations between $1.2 billion and $1.4 billion in 2025. End-of-year assets under management are expected to reach between $1.5 billion and $2.5 billion, indicating strong growth potential.
The first quarter of 2025 showed positive trends in the RV & Marine segment, with originations reaching $205.4 million, a 23.8% increase year-over-year. Approvals also increased by 29.4%, demonstrating growing demand and effective operational strategies. What Is ECN Capital’s Growth Forecast?
The financial outlook for ECN Capital appears optimistic, with a focus on sustained growth and operational efficiency in the financial services sector. The company's performance in Q1 2025 indicates a positive trajectory, setting a foundation for future expansion and market share gains. This outlook is supported by strategic initiatives and a clear vision for business development.
ECN Capital's Q1 2025 results demonstrate strong financial health. Adjusted net income to common shareholders significantly increased, and the company's managed assets reached a substantial level. These figures reflect effective financial management and strategic investments, positioning the company for continued success. The company's commitment to innovation and expansion into new markets is also a key factor.
Looking at the future prospects for ECN Capital, the company's guidance for 2025 projects continued growth. The anticipated expansion in Triad Financial originations and the strengthening of land-secured product offerings are expected to drive further financial gains. Investors and stakeholders can gain a deeper understanding of the company's history and evolution by reading the Brief History of ECN Capital.
ECN Capital reported adjusted net income to common shareholders of $7.2 million, or $0.03 per share, for Q1 2025. This is a significant increase compared to $1.4 million in the prior year. The company's adjusted operating income for Q1 2025 surged to $11.4 million from $1.4 million in Q1 2024.
Total originations for Q1 2025 were $538.2 million. Managed assets increased to $7.2 billion as of March 31, 2025, demonstrating the company's growth in assets under management.
ECN Capital has set its 2025 EPS guidance between $0.19 and $0.25. The company anticipates growth in Triad Financial originations and stronger land-secured product offerings in the latter half of the year.
Despite revenue of $54.9 million in Q1 2025 falling slightly short of the forecasted $56.09 million, the company maintains a 'GOOD' overall financial health score of 2.67. Strong metrics in profit and cash flow management are evident.
ECN Capital completed a $75 million offering of 6.50% convertible senior unsecured debentures in March 2025. The corporate simplification plan, expected to be completed in 2025, is anticipated to yield $5.5 million to $6.5 million in annual cost savings.

What Risks Could Slow ECN Capital’s Growth?
The growth strategy of ECN Capital faces several potential risks and obstacles that could influence its future prospects. These challenges include market competition, regulatory changes, and broader economic factors, all of which can impact the company's performance within the financial services sector. Understanding these risks is crucial for assessing the long-term investment opportunities and outlook for ECN Capital.
ECN Capital's performance is significantly exposed to the economic climate in North America and industry-specific downturns. For example, a slowdown in the RV/Marine market could affect revenue. The company's ability to meet sales expectations and manage operational efficiency is also critical to its business development.
Moreover, external factors such as severe weather can disrupt operations. The company is actively managing these risks through its focused business strategy, improved interest rate risk management, and diversified funding sources. To learn more about the company's target market, check out this article: Target Market of ECN Capital.
Intense competition within the financial services sector poses a significant risk. Competitors may offer similar products or services at lower prices, potentially impacting ECN Capital's market share. This competitive landscape requires continuous adaptation and innovation to maintain a strong position.
Economic downturns or slowdowns in key markets can adversely affect ECN Capital's financial performance. Changes in interest rates, inflation, and overall consumer spending patterns directly influence the demand for its financial products. The company's future prospects depend on its ability to navigate these economic fluctuations.
Changes in financial regulations can create compliance costs and operational challenges. New regulations regarding lending practices, data privacy, or consumer protection could require ECN Capital to adjust its business model and incur additional expenses. Staying compliant is crucial for sustainable growth.
Operational disruptions, such as severe weather events or technological failures, can hinder ECN Capital's ability to conduct business effectively. For instance, the deferral of originations due to a hurricane in Q4 2024 demonstrates the impact of such events. Mitigating these risks requires robust contingency plans.
ECN Capital experienced a revenue shortfall in Q1 2025, with $54.9 million against a forecast of $56.09 million. This indicates challenges in meeting sales expectations. Addressing these challenges requires a focus on sales strategies and operational efficiency.
Corporate restructuring, such as position eliminations, can impact operational efficiency. The one-time $6.7 million restructuring charge in Q1 2025 highlights the need for effective cost management. These charges can affect the company's profitability and its ability to invest in future growth.
ECN Capital employs several strategies to mitigate these risks. The company focuses on a specific business strategy, enhances interest rate risk management, and diversifies its funding sources. These measures aim to stabilize revenue and protect against economic uncertainties.
Improved interest rate risk management, including interest rate locks at loan approval for land home products, is a key strategy. This helps to shield against interest rate volatility and maintain consistent revenue margins. Proactive risk management is essential for long-term financial health.
